Job Description

Virginia Family Dentistry is seeking a highly skilled Dental Office Manager with a minimum of three years of management experience. Must have experience working in a dental office.

This position will lead our Staples Mill dental office in Glen Allen, VA. To succeed in this role the ideal candidate will have strong time management skills, understanding of the operations of a multi-specialty dental practice, patient and employee relations skills, understanding of dental insurance codes and procedures, patient treatment planning, billing and collections, and familiarity with Dentrix or other dental software.

Compensation is contingent on experience

Essential Functions

Maintain knowledge of the operation of the practice.
Ensure all staff in every position is functioning efficiently and effectively.
Work and communicate effectively with all office doctors, staff and patients.
Keep a booked schedule, to the extent possible, and coordinate with other offices when needed.
Continue office training: OSHA, HIPAA, CPR, Emergency protocols, and other licensure requirements.
Awareness, responsibility, and communication of monthly production goals and AP/AR.
Knowledge and operating of all office equipment, dental software system (Dentrix), phone system, and patient contact system (Demand Force).
Oversee patient treatment plans and financial arrangements.
Knowledge of all legally required dental regulations.
Responsible for all aspects of human resources management in their office. Including but not limited to: supervising, staffing, hiring, firing, payroll, disciplinary action, time-off, staff appreciation, policy management, staff meetings and education.

About Us
Virginia Family Dentistry is a multi-specialty dental practice serving the greater Richmond area. For 50 years, we continue to proudly provide safe, quality dental care to our community. We are a private dentist-owned practice with 450+ employees, 17 locations, and 70 general dentists and dental specialists. Although we are large, our individual locations have their own personality, pace, and style.
